We then started to think about all the Q&A for ourselves and of course, The Travelling Cat, although she didn’t have much of an opinion about anything! Here goes….

Favourite Canada National Park – Waterton National Park, Alberta, closely followed by Jasper, British Columbia

Favourite Canada Provincial Park – Dinosaur Provincial Park, Alberta

Favourite US National Park – Yellowstone, it has it all (including dumb tourists)

Favourite US State Park – Dead Horse Point near Canyonlands

Favourite park for wildlife – Waterton for the boxing Bears and rutting Elk

Favourite place for immense landscapes – Icefield Parkway, British Columbia

Favourite Canadian Province – British Columbia & Nova Scotia (big debate… define what favourite means!)

Favourite US State – Arizona

Favourite Store – Canadian Tire, they just have it all to be a happy camper. REI in US a close second.

Favourite bargain – Lavazza Coffee in Canada Walmart, £3 ish per pack

Not so favourite bargain – Cheese and milk in Canada!

Favourite Coffee Outlet – Has to be Tim Hortons, if only for their free WiFi that got us across Canada. Oh and Timbits 😩

Favourite Walmart – who knows, they’re all the same!

Favourite Hostelry – The Narrows, Halifax for its vibe and fabulous live maritime music which is very Irish

Favourite City – Austin Texas (an oasis in Texas) closely followed by Victoria, Vancouver Island

Favourite Scenic Drive – Icefield Parkway…. although there’s been plenty of choice

Favourite Hike – Parker Ridge Trail, off the Icefield Parkway, made worth it by the view at the top

Favourite Bike Ride – Whistler Sea to Sky Trail (although Arkansas near Hot Springs was a close second and the trails at Squamish)

Favourite new besties… Impossible 😂

Favourite Wildlife Encounter – Couldn’t decide, Moose courting in Jasper v. Boxing Bears in Waterton

Favourite Surprise – Arkansas

Favourite Campsite Experience – Dark Skies RV resort, Kanab, Utah followed closely by Movie Night in Kaslo when we met Mike and Doug

Favourite Boondock – Big John and Little Jean on PEI

Favourite Laundry – Coin Clean Laundry in Jasper, in a basement it had live music and a coffee shop while you wait.

Most underwhelming tourist attraction– Four Corners Monument
